🚀 Vai Microsoft Teams “Webhook” integrācijas kļūda ir neapmierināta , apturot paziņojumus? Jūs neesat viens. Webhook ir būtiski nemanāmai automatizācijai pakalpojumā Teams, taču tādas kļūdas kā neizdevušās piegādes vai nederīgas vērtās slodzes var traucēt darbplūsmas. Neuztraucieties — šajā kodolīgajā rokasgrāmatā ir sniegti praktiski soļi , lai ātri diagnosticētu un novērstu problēmas. Pēc tam jūsu Teams webhook darbosies nevainojami. Sāksim darbu!
Kas ir Microsoft Teams Webhook un kāpēc rodas kļūdas?
Ienākošie Microsoft Teams tīmekļa āķi ļauj ārējām lietotnēm publicēt ziņojumus kanālos, izmantojot unikālu URL. Tie ir ideāli piemēroti brīdinājumiem no tādiem pakalpojumiem kā GitHub vai Zapier. Kļūdas bieži rodas nepareizas konfigurācijas, tīkla traucējumu vai lietderīgās slodzes neatbilstības dēļ. Jaunākie atjauninājumi uzsver stingrāku validāciju, padarot problēmu novēršanu ļoti svarīgu vienmērīgai integrācijai.
Bieži sastopamās Microsoft Teams "Webhook" integrācijas kļūdas un ātrie labojumi
Vai atradāt kļūdas kodu? Šeit ir noderīga tabula ar galvenajām problēmām, pamatojoties uz jaunāko Teams platformas darbību:
| Kļūdas kods |
Apraksts |
Bieži sastopams iemesls |
Ātrs labojums |
| 400 Nederīgs pieprasījums |
Nederīga JSON lietderīgā slodze vai trūkstoši lauki |
Nepareizi veidots ziņojuma formāts |
Validējiet JSON ar tādiem rīkiem kā JSONLint; pārliecinieties, vai adaptīvās kartes shēma atbilst Teams dokumentācijai. |
| 401 Neautorizēta darbība |
Tīmekļa āķa URL ir beidzies vai nav pareizs |
Atjaunots vai kopēts nepareizs URL |
Atkārtoti izveidot tīmekļa aizķeri Teams kanāla iestatījumos → Savienotāji |
| 403 Aizliegts |
Atļaujas liegtas |
Piekļuve kanālam atsaukta |
Pārbaudiet lietotāja atļaujas; atkārtoti pievienojiet savienotāju kā kanāla īpašnieku |
| 429 Pārāk daudz pieprasījumu |
Ātrumu ierobežojošs trāpījums |
Pārmērīgi daudz ierakstu |
Ieviest kavējumus; ievērot 4 KB lietderīgās slodzes ierobežojumu un 100 ierakstus minūtē |
| 502/504 Taimauts |
Servera puses aizkave |
Tīkla vai Teams darbības pārtraukums |
Mēģiniet vēlreiz ar eksponenciālu atlikšanu; uzraugiet Teams statusu |
✅ Padoms profesionāļiem: Pirms publicēšanas vienmēr pārbaudiet saturu ar vienkāršu POST pieprasījumu, izmantojot tādus rīkus kā Postman.
Soli pa solim Microsoft Teams "Webhook" integrācijas kļūdas problēmu novēršana
Izpildiet šos numurētos soļus, lai precīzi noteiktu un novērstu problēmu. Mēs veicināsim progresu, lai jūs to atrisinātu soli pa solim.
- 1️⃣ Pārbaudiet sava tīmekļa āķa URL.
Kopējiet ienākošā tīmekļa āķa URL no Teams: Kanāls → ... → Savienotāji → Konfigurēt. Ielīmējiet rīkā, piemēram, webhook.site , testēšanai. Ja tas ir 404. kļūda, ģenerējiet to atkārtoti.
- 2️⃣ Testa slodze ar minimālu JSON
Sāciet vienkārši:
{
"text": "Test message ✅"
}
Izmantojiet curl:. curl -H "Content-Type: application/json" -d '{"text":"Hello Teams!"}' YOUR_WEBHOOK_URLKļūdas? Sazinieties ar adaptīvajām kartītēm, lai iegūtu bagātīgāku saturu.
- 3️⃣ Pārbaudiet autentifikāciju un atļaujas.
Pārliecinieties, vai tīmekļa āķis nav izdzēsts. Pakalpojumā Teams atveriet kanāla cilni Savienotāji. Nav piekļuves? Lūdziet īpašniekam atkārtoti kopīgot. Botu gadījumā pārbaudiet lietotnes manifestu Teams administrēšanas centrā .
- 4️⃣ Atkļūdošanas problēmas ar prasmēm.
Komandu tīmekļa āķi pieprasa UTF-8 JSON kodu, kas mazāks par 28 KB. Noņemiet @mintions, ja tie izraisa 400 kļūdas. Izmantojiet shēmas validatoru no oficiālās dokumentācijas.
- 5️⃣ Uzraugiet žurnālus un atkārtotus mēģinājumus.
Iespējojiet reģistrēšanu savā lietotnē. Ieviesiet atkārtotu mēģinājumu loģiku: 1 s → 2 s → 4 s aizkaves. Pārbaudiet pārlūkprogrammas konsoli, lai pārliecinātos, vai nav klienta puses sūtījumu.
- 6️⃣ Papildu: tīkla un starpniekservera pārbaudes.
Vai ugunsmūri bloķē 443. portu? Pārbaudiet no cita tīkla. VPN var traucēt — uz laiku atspējojiet.
😊 Neizdodas pēc 3. soļa? Ritiniet uz augšu līdz kļūdu tabulai — 90 % gadījumu tiek atrisināti tur!
Labākā prakse, lai novērstu turpmākas Teams Webhook kļūdas
- 🛡️ Izmantojiet tikai HTTPS; mainiet URL reizi ceturksnī.
- 📱 Pirms nosūtīšanas validējiet vērtumus klienta pusē.
- 🔄 Iestatiet veselības pārbaudes: katru dienu nosūtiet ping webhook.
- ⭐ Pārslēdzieties uz Graph API uzņēmuma mēroga lietošanai (izturīgāks nekā mantotie tīmekļa āķi).
Šie ieradumi nodrošina jūsu integrācijas noturību, ietaupot stundas nākotnē.
Gatavs pārbaudei? Tevi gaida panākumi!
Apsveicam — jums ir pilns arsenāls pret Microsoft Teams "Webhook" integrācijas kļūdu ! Veiciet šīs darbības un vērojiet, kā paziņojumi plūst nevainojami. Ja rets kļūdas gadījums joprojām pastāv, apmeklējiet Teams kopienas forumus ar savu kļūdu žurnālu. Dalieties ar savu uzvaru komentāros — kas jums to novērsa? 👏 Saglabājiet automatizāciju!